What happens during cellular respiration?
mylen [45]

Answer:

Cellular respiration is a set of metabolic reactions and processes that take place in the cells of organisms to convert chemical energy from oxygen molecules or nutrients into adenosine triphosphate (ATP), and then release waste products. The reactions involved in respiration are catabolic reactions, which break large molecules into smaller ones, releasing energy because weak high-energy bonds, in particular in molecular oxygen, are replaced by stronger bonds in the products. Respiration is one of the key ways a cell releases chemical energy to fuel cellular activity. The overall reaction occurs in a series of biochemical steps, some of which are redox reactions. Although cellular respiration is technically a combustion reaction, it clearly does not resemble one when it occurs in a living cell because of the slow, controlled release of energy from the series of reactions.

The lion's scientific name is Panthera leo. The leopard's scientific name is Panthera pardus . The tiger's is Panthera tigris. W
kari74 [83]

Answer: The correct answer is A) All 3 animals share a genus.

According to the binomial nomenclature, two terms are used for giving a scientific name to an organism belonging to a particular species. In this nomenclature, first term depicts the Genus and the second term depicts the species to which that organism belongs to.

As per the scientific names, Lion, Tiger, and Leopard belong to the same genus that is Panthera.

Thus, A) is the right answer.
